John, I guess that few if any of us has detailed knowledge of all the systems. I use the Sky Demon system and find it superb for planning and related things like Notams, Flight plans, etc. I do not use it as a flight instrument, having a Garmin 496 installed in the panel and slaved to an autopilot, but have flown with a number of folk who have used it as their principle in flight nav system with happy results. Sky Demon is so good and its upgrades so seamless that I find it difficult toimagine that the other systems can be better, and certainly have no inclination to consider changing.

I have become dissatisfied with Airnavpro because of recent "upgrades" which in my opinion have rendered it less user friendly than before. The menu has become more cluttered, the symbols less clear, closer together and although I haven't flown with it yet I can only imagine that a bit of turbulence would render it unusable. What a shame that a once clear usable software has become a victim of perceived obligation to update it.
My question to the list is, bearing in mind that I live in France, what is the best iPad compatible program to use for navigation and planning at a reasonable price?
I see that up there with the best is, fore flight, wing x pro and sky demon.
Which is the best value for money?

Happy user of EasyVFR - Baltics to Spain; UK to Greece.
Planning, notams, weather, map (I don't use the flightplan submission
option), what one must expect I suppose.
65 euros per year I believe.
